Sinn Féin becomes biggest party in local government in Northern Ireland

Nationalist party made sweeping gains including unprecedented breakthroughs in Down and Antrim

  • Northern Ireland council elections: all the latest results

Sinn Féin has become the biggest party in Northern Ireland local government after stunning gains in council elections.

It swept past the Democratic Unionist party (DUP) and became the first nationalist party to hold the most council seats, delivering a political and psychological blow to unionism.
